Okla. Stat. tit. 3A, § 613
Commission's Powers
Effective Jul 1, 1999Laws 1994, SB 1196, c. 240, § 13, eff. September 1, 1994; Amended by Laws 1999, SB 600, c. 210, § 12, emerg. eff. July 1, 1999 (superseded document available).
The Oklahoma Professional Boxing Commission may:
- 1. Subpoena witnesses and compel the production of any and all books, memoranda, documents, papers, and records showing the receipts and disbursements of any individual, club, or corporation licensed under the provisions of the Oklahoma Professional Boxing Commission Act;
- 2. Administer oaths or affirmations to witnesses;
- 3. Require, at any time, the suspension for just cause from involvement in any activity associated with professional boxing of any employee or official employed by any licensee or permittee pursuant to the Oklahoma Professional Boxing Commission Act;
- 4. Prescribe the manner that books and financial or other statements of any licensee or permittee relating to professional boxing shall be kept; and
- 5. Visit, investigate, audit, and place accountants and such other persons as the Commission may deem necessary in the offices or places of business related to professional boxing of any licensee or permittee for the purpose of ensuring that the rules of the Commission are complied with.
